I prefer molded dash kits to the ones that are flat. There are also a couple of companies that apply wood or carbon fiber finishes to you own stock parts. If I were going to do something with my dash, if no molded kits were available i would go with the people that coat the stock parts.

i bought one of the sherwood zebrano dash kits to match the factory wood on my steering wheel & door panels, mostly wanted it to cover up some wear & tear on the interior in a few spots, i am very happy with the fit & quality. i didn't apply all the pieces, didn't do the center part around the dic & climate controls, thought that was a bit too much woodgrain.
